CCD is the most commonly used technology in the field of scanner image capture. CCD is composed of a large number of tiny photo diodes, which can convert photons (light) into electrons (charge).

These diodes are called light dots. In short, each light spot is sensitive to light the brighter the light incident on a single light spot, the more charge accumulated in the light spot. 2.2. Computer Vision Principle of Product Hardware

Two dimensional paradigm: many applications of computer vision involve two-

dimensional scenes in nature. Examples include documents; high altitude landscape on the earth’s surface (terrain fluctuation can be ignored); the specimen observed by microscope (the depth of field is very shallow, so only one slice of the specimen is the focus; and flat artificial surfaces. When the scene is two-dimensional, computer vision becomes simpler (although it may still be very important—for example, reading handwriting).

At the same time, some techniques for analyzing 2-D scene images are also useful in the early stages of 3-D scene analysis. · Accuracy: predict the proportion of correct samples in the total samples. The greater the accuracy, the better.

· Recall rate: among the results that are actually positive samples, the proportion that is predicted to be positive samples, the recall rate.

The bigger the better.

· F1: Harmonized average of accuracy rate and recall rate. Accuracy rate and recall rate affect each other.
